Transaction 592af2ba3030e905c61f7fa6eb28fb700535ecfac763ad0026d9af69e6b15540
1 Input
1 Output
-
592af2ba3030e905c61f7fa6eb28fb700535ecfac763ad0026d9af69e6b15540:0
- value
- 19385
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 074b178f9ec7a8c2a79de0e4033e8cc648e2f4d1 OP_EQUAL
- address
- 32MacNZphDQRADWce3xH5yToq5Ur3aPzMj